The Gig Economy: How the Internet Is Redefining Work and Employment

In the digital age, the internet has been a catalyst for significant changes in various aspects of our lives, including the way we work. The emergence of the gig economy, often driven by AI algorithms and Artificial Intelligence, is reshaping traditional employment models. 

In this blog, we delve into the gig economy phenomenon, exploring how the internet is redefining work and employment in ways we couldn’t have imagined before. 

The Gig Economy: A Paradigm Shift  

The gig economy represents a fundamental shift from the traditional 9-to-5 job structure to a more flexible, on-demand work environment.

Enabled by AI algorithms and Artificial Intelligence, it’s creating opportunities for workers to engage in short-term, project-based work, giving them greater control over their schedules and earning potential. 

The Rise of Freelancing  

Freelancing is a cornerstone of the gig economy. Online platforms and marketplaces, driven by AI algorithms, connect businesses with freelancers possessing specific skills.

This model benefits both parties, as companies can tap into a global talent pool, while individuals gain autonomy over their careers. 

Gig Work and Economic Resilience  

The gig economy has proven its resilience, especially during economic downturns. AI algorithms help match gig workers with available tasks swiftly, ensuring continuous income streams, even in uncertain times. This adaptability provides a safety net for those seeking financial stability. 

Transforming Industries  

AI-powered platforms have disrupted traditional industries. From ride-sharing and food delivery to e-commerce and content creation, the gig economy has touched nearly every sector. This transformation has fueled innovation and created new opportunities for businesses and workers. 

Challenges and Concerns  

While the gig economy offers many benefits, it also poses challenges. Issues like job security, benefits, and income stability need addressing. The use of AI algorithms in hiring and task allocation has sparked discussions about fairness, bias, and transparency. 

The Future of Work  

The gig economy is poised to continue its growth, with AI algorithms becoming more sophisticated in matching workers and tasks. As technology evolves, we can expect even more dynamic and flexible work arrangements that cater to the changing needs of businesses and workers. 

Conclusion  

The gig economy, driven by AI algorithms and Artificial Intelligence, has ushered in a new era of work and employment. It empowers individuals to take control of their careers, offers economic resilience, and transforms industries. 

However, it also presents challenges that demand thoughtful solutions. As we move forward, the gig economy will undoubtedly play a central role in shaping the future of work.
